Incontestable (Al-Haaqqah)
In the name of God, the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ful
۞ OH, THE LAYING-BARE of the truth! 1 What is the concrete reality? 2 Ah, what will convey unto thee what the reality is! 3 Thamud and 'Ad people denied the Qari'ah [the striking Hour (of Judgement)]! 4 As for Thamud, they were destroyed by the outburst. 5 And the 'Ad, they were destroyed by a furious Wind, exceedingly violent; 6 which continued to strike them for seven nights and eight days so that eventually you could see the people lying dead like the hollow trunks of uprooted palm-trees. 7 Do you now see any trace of them? 8 Pharaoh likewise, and those before him, and the Subverted Cities -- they committed error, 9 and rebelled against their Lord's Messenger. So He took them with a stern taking. 10 [And] behold: when the waters [of Noah's flood] burst beyond all limits, it was We who caused you to be borne [to safety] in that floating ark, 11 In order to make it a remembrance for you, and in order that the ears that store may remember. 12 Hence, [bethink yourselves of the Last Hour,] when the trumpet [of judgment] shall be sounded with a single blast, 13 And the earth and the mountains are borne away and crushed with a single crushing. 14 Then on that Day, the Resurrection will occur, 15 And the heaven shall be rent in sunder, it on that Day shall be frail. 16 And the angels shall be on the borders thereof; and on that Day eight shall bear over them the Throne of thy Lord. 17 On that day you shall be exposed to view-- no secret of yours shall remain hidden. 18 Then as for him who is given his book in his right hand, he will say: Lo! read my book: 19 Certainly I thought that I should encounter my reckoning.' 20 Then he shall find himself in a life of bliss; 21 In a lofty Paradise, 22 its clusters nigh to gather. 23 (It will be said): 'Eat and drink with a good appetite because of what you did in days long passed' 24 But he who is given his record in his left hand will say, "If only I had never been given my Record 25 And not known my account! 26 Oh, would that it had been death! 27 My wealth has not helped me a thing 28 Vanished has my power from me." 29 "Seize him and manacle him, 30 and then let him enter hell, 31 Then fasten him with a chain seventy cubits long: 32 He did not believe in Allah, the Great, 33 Nor did he urge the feeding of the poor. 34 Today he shall have no loyal friend here, 35 neither any food saving foul pus, 36 which no one will eat except the sinners. 37
